Resetting the panorama roof with power tilt/sliding panel and the roller sunblinds

Reset the panorama roof with power tilt/ sliding panel and the roller sunblinds if the panorama roof with power tilt/sliding panel or the roller sunblinds do not move smoothly.

- Turn the SmartKey to position 1 or 2 in the ignition lock.

- Pull the switch repeatedly to the point switch repeatedly to the point of resistance in the direction of arrow 3 until the panorama roof with power tilt/sliding panel is fully closed.

- Keep switch pulled for an additional pulled for an additional second.

- Pull the switch repeatedly to the point switch repeatedly to the point of resistance in the direction of arrow 3 until the roller sunblinds are fully closed.

- Keep switch pulled for an additional pulled for an additional second.

- Make sure that the panorama roof with power tilt/sliding panel and the roller sunblinds can be fully opened again.

- If this is not the case, repeat the steps above again.

power tilt/sliding panel and the roller sunblind cannot If the panorama roof with power tilt/sliding panel and the roller sunblind cannot be fully opened or closed after resetting, contact a qualified specialist workshop.
